Erlenmeyer conical flask narrow neck provides a versatile and stable vessel for mixing, heating and culturing tasks in Australian laboratories. The conical shape supports efficient swirling without risk of spillage, making it suitable for titrations, buffer preparation, microbial work and general solution handling. LabChoice Australia supplies this flask in high clarity BORO 3.3 glass to deliver strong chemical resistance, thermal stability and long term durability.
The narrow neck design helps reduce evaporation and limits contamination risk while allowing secure closure with stoppers or parafilm. Uniform wall thickness supports safe heating on hot plates, wire gauze or within water and oil baths. Compliance with ISO 3585 and ASTM E438 Type 1 Class A standards ensures excellent material purity, dimensional accuracy and compatibility with a wide range of laboratory reagents and solvents.
Used across schools, universities, analytical labs, industrial R&D facilities and teaching environments, the Erlenmeyer flask is essential for mixing reagents, sample storage, culturing microorganisms and conducting controlled heating tasks.
